How they compare

Djibouti currently reports 135 1000 USD against 124 1000 USD in Denmark, a difference of 11 1000 USD.

That makes Djibouti's figure about 1.1 times Denmark's.

The two have swapped places 7 times across 14 shared years of data; in 1999 it was Denmark ahead.

Denmark ranks 95th and Djibouti ranks 93rd of 142 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Denmark averaged higher in 2 and Djibouti in 1.
